## Tidemark Widget — Restart Procedure

If the tide-table widget on Harborglass shows stale predictions, first check the Moonfetch sync job; it pulls harmonic constants nightly. Restart with `moonfetch --resync`. If the widget still lags, flush the prediction cache and redeploy the widget pod. Verify against the Selkenport reference station — readings should match within two minutes. The resync call authenticates against our internal Ebbline service, and you'll need credentials on your first run. The key is below.

app token of kahop-kaguf = kto2_rs

Quick note for release cuts: the Verdanto greenhouse controller corrects sensor drift nightly using stored calibration offsets. Never ship without confirming the drift job ran; skewed humidity readings will trip false alarms. Offsets and run history live in the calibration database. Before tagging a release, verify the job's last run via the connection string below.

database URL for bahop-yagep: mssql://sildor_svc:35ha7jz@db-fb6d.nelvrodyn.example:5432/casath

Meeting notes — spare parts for the Korrin Ridge site. Agreed that the pump seals and relay boards will ship Thursday via Hallet Freight. Office manager to confirm crate weights with the Byrnwell depot and file the export of the packing list by Wednesday noon. Parts are critical-path; no substitutions without engineering sign-off. When the courier arrives, pass along the confidential hand-over instruction recorded below.

handover note for yagep-tagef: the fenok sorwyn courier leaves the fraok sileth sorax ledger at gate 2873 under passcode 476683

## Approvals: Address Autocomplete Widget

The Placefinder autocomplete widget used across Hollowgate checkout flows requires approval for any change to its suggestion ranking or data source. Minor styling changes are exempt. Submit a change proposal in the Widgets board with before/after screenshots and latency numbers; reviews happen weekly. Maintainers should never bypass this process, even for hotfixes. Final approval authority for all widget changes belongs to one person.

approver of tawip-bagap = Holdor Silath